✦ Synopsis


The smallest number of vertices that have to be deleted from a graph G to obtain a bipartite subgraph is called the bipartite vertex frustration of G and denoted by ψ(G). In this paper, some extremal properties of this graph invariant are presented. Moreover, we present an exact formula for the bipartite vertex frustration of the corona product of graphs.
